Key Features to Look For

When you’re shopping for cat allergy medicine, keep these important features in mind:

  • Antihistamine Type: Most OTC allergy meds use antihistamines. There are two main types:
    • First-generation antihistamines: These can make you feel sleepy. Examples include diphenhydramine (Benadryl).
    • Second-generation antihistamines: These are non-drowsy or less drowsy. Examples include loratadine (Claritin), cetirizine (Zyrtec), and fexofenadine (Allegra). For daytime use, non-drowsy options are usually best.
  • Speed of Relief: Some medicines work faster than others. If you need quick relief from sudden symptoms, look for products that advertise fast-acting formulas.
  • Duration of Action: How long does the medicine last? Many non-drowsy antihistamines provide 24-hour relief, meaning you only need to take one dose a day. Others might last 12 hours.
  • Formulation: Allergy medicines come in different forms:
    • Pills/Tablets: Easy to swallow and widely available.
    • Liquids: Good for children or those who have trouble swallowing pills.
    • Nasal Sprays: Target symptoms directly in the nose, like congestion and runny nose.
    • Eye Drops: Help with itchy, watery eyes.

Important Ingredients

The active ingredients are what make the medicine work. For cat allergies, you’ll typically find:

  • Loratadine: A popular non-drowsy antihistamine.
  • Cetirizine: Another effective non-drowsy antihistamine.
  • Fexofenadine: Known for being very non-drowsy.
  • Diphenhydramine: An older, but still effective, antihistamine. It can cause drowsiness.
  • Fluticasone Propionate: A corticosteroid found in nasal sprays. It reduces inflammation in the nasal passages.

User Experience and Use Cases

Most people use OTC allergy medicine for everyday allergy symptoms.

  • Daily Symptom Management: If you live with cats and experience mild to moderate symptoms regularly, a daily non-drowsy antihistamine is a great choice. You can take it in the morning, and it will help keep sneezes and itchy eyes at bay all day.
  • Sudden Flare-ups: If you’re visiting a friend with cats or know you’ll be in an environment with allergens, you might take a dose before you go for immediate relief.
  • Targeted Relief: If your main problem is a stuffy nose, a nasal spray might be more effective than a pill. For itchy eyes, allergy eye drops are the way to go.

Remember to always read the label and follow the dosage instructions. If your symptoms are severe or don’t improve, talk to your doctor.
